Windows Default Printer
PAY@PC prints a full page receipt using the windows default printer. This printer must be graphics capable and
uses the Page Layout, Font, and Paragraph properties associated with your Internet Explorer browser.
Thus, to change the borders and margins of the printed receipt on the page, open Internet Explorer and from
the menu select File > Page Setup and adjust the margins and orientation accordingly.
Pocket Merchant / Pocket Spectrum
The Pocket Merchant printer attaches to an available RS232 serial port on your computer. If you do not have a
serial port, there are USB-to-Serial hardware connectors that can be used. Contact your merchant provider or
the Pocket Merchant hardware vendor for a list of available connectors. In most cases, you will need to install a
third party driver device before attaching the hardware. This driver will create a virtual COM Port on your
computer (see the installation instructions for the specific connector that you purchase). You will use this COM
Port for setting up your receipt printer.
The Pocket Spectrum is a Bluetooth device that is Bluetooth 1.2 compliant. If your computer has Bluetooth
capability, then you will be able to pair the Pocket Spectrum to your computer and assign a COM Port.
There are third party devices that also allow you to use a Bluetooth connection through a USB Serial port. Two
devices that have been tested and approved to work with PAY@PC are:
• Kensington (# 33348) USB Bluetooth adaptor
• Belkin (F8T003 ver 2) USB Bluetooth adaptor
